Johnstone Close is a residential street with 13 addresses.
It ranks as the 80th largest and 26th most expensive of the 279 streets in the WD19 area. The most common property type is a modern flat built after 1980.
The street contains a total of 13 properties: 1 house and 12 flats.

Sales Market Trends
The current average value in the street is £267,875.
The Johnstone Close Sales Market has increased by 7.3% over the last 10 years.

Rental Market Trends
The current average rental value in the street is £1,302.
The Johnstone Close Rental Market has increased by 33.8% over the last 10 years.
